About E-cubed Academy
E-cubed Academy is a public high school in Providence, RI, part of Providence. E-cubed Academy serves approximately 336 students, and covers grades 9th-12th, and has a 9.9:1 student-teacher ratio. E-cubed Academy has a current MySchoolScout rating of 5.9 out of 10 and ranks #173 of 302 schools in RI.
Structured state assessment records for E-cubed Academy show 4%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022) and 37%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022).

What Parents Should Know
At 9.9:1 students to teachers, E-cubed Academy sits well below the national average. Smaller classes like that usually mean more one-on-one time between students and teachers.
79% of students at E-cubed Academy were chronically absent in the 2022-23 school year, above the national average. Chronic absenteeism means missing 15 or more school days, and at high rates it drags on classroom pacing for everyone. Ask what the school does to help families get kids to class consistently.
